Discover Jackson Hole

Jackson Hole, Wyoming, is a favorite destination for skiers, outdoor adventurers, nature lovers and culinary aficionados alike. The dining scene offers a little bit of everything, but there’s a noticeable emphasis on nouveau American cuisine with a local flair. What to choose? It’s the West, so local beef is everywhere. Chicken-fried steak with pan gravy will soothe the soul. Want something a bit more adventurous? Many menus offer chef-inspired versions of elk, trout, and bison. Order a chargrilled bison burger with all the fixings and you may abandon beef altogether. And an artisan chocolate for dessert is simply perfection.
